Grants paid by Rose and Henry J Deeks Char TR, tax year 2022

EIN 04-6871632 · Boston, MA · Form 990-PF, Part XV · NTEE T20

In tax year 2022, Rose and Henry J Deeks Char TR (EIN 04-6871632) reported 5 grants paid totaling $25,000. D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.

202020212022202320242025

Every grant, 2022

Grants reported by Rose and Henry J Deeks Char TR for tax year 2022
Tax yearRecipientMatchAmountTypePurposeSource filing
2022Division of Development & Jimmy Fund West Brookline, MAU$10,000paidGENERAL PURPOSES202301259349100930
2022Massachusetts Special Olympics Marlborough, MAU$7,500paidGENERAL PURPOSES202301259349100930
2022Royal Air Force Benevolent Fund LondonU$2,500paidGENERAL PURPOSES202301259349100930
2022Perkins School for the Blind Watertown, MAB$2,500paidGENERAL PURPOSES202301259349100930
2022Navy-Marine Corps Relief Society Newport News, VAC$2,500paidGENERAL PURPOSES202301259349100930
